For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public elementary schools serving 1,110 students in Kinderhook Central School District. This district's average elementary testing ranking is 7/10, which is in the top 50% of public elementary schools in New York.
Public Elementary Schools in Kinderhook Central School District have an average math proficiency score of 56% (versus the New York public elementary school average of 52%), and reading proficiency score of 53% (versus the 48%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 23%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the New York public elementary school average of 61% (majority Hispanic).

Kinderhook Central School District, which is ranked #356 of all 1,008 school districts in New York (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 95% has increased from 85-89% over five school years.

The revenue/student of $25,796 in this school district is less than the state median of $31,333.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$31,788 is less than the state median of $32,210. The school district spending/student has grown by 24% over four school years.
